The Fact Regarding Sugar and Cavities



You need to understand that sugar intake is a major contributor to dental caries.

When you consume sugary foods and drinks, the bacteria in your mouth eat the sugars and create acids. These acids strike the enamel, the safety outer layer of your teeth, creating it to compromise and break down over time.

As the enamel deteriorates, dental caries begin to form. Consistently enjoying sweet deals with and drinks can significantly increase your risk of creating dental caries.

It is necessary to limit your sugar consumption and method great dental hygiene to keep healthy and balanced teeth. Brushing twice a day, flossing daily, and seeing your dental professional on a regular basis for exams can help stop cavities and maintain your smile brilliant and healthy.

Common Dental Myths: What You Need to Know



Don't be fooled by the myth that sugar is the primary culprit behind dental caries and tooth cavities.

While it's true that sugar can contribute to dental issues, it isn't the single reason.



Dental caries occurs when harmful bacteria in your mouth feed on the sugars and starches from the foods you consume.

These microorganisms produce acids that erode the enamel, leading to cavities.

Nevertheless, inadequate oral hygiene, such as poor brushing and flossing, plays a substantial function in the development of dental caries also.

Furthermore, certain variables like genetics, completely dry mouth, and acidic foods can likewise add to dental issues.
